Selecting Materials and Subcontractors: Setting the Foundation for Quality
When it comes to selecting materials and subcontractors, residential builders play a pivotal role in setting the foundation for quality. They meticulously choose building components that meet or exceed industry standards, ensuring durability and safety. This process involves thorough research and consideration of various factors, such as environmental impact, energy efficiency, and long-term value.
Residential builders often collaborate with trusted subcontractors known for their expertise and commitment to quality. For example, a reputable exterior painting contractor will utilize high-quality paints and techniques to ensure the home’s exterior not only looks appealing but also stands up to the elements over time. Similarly, in renovation services, builders select materials that enhance functional spaces, catering to modern lifestyles and ensuring each project aligns with client expectations for both aesthetics and performance.
– The role of high-quality materials in ensuring durability and safety
In the realm of residential building, the use of high-quality materials is paramount for both durability and safety. Top-tier builders prioritize materials that meet stringent industry standards, ensuring structures withstand the test of time. From robust framing to durable roofing, every component plays a crucial role in creating homes that are not just aesthetically pleasing but also safe havens for residents.
This commitment extends to interior elements as well, particularly during home renovation and kitchen remodel projects. Quality materials translate into longer-lasting floors, reliable plumbing, and safe electrical systems. By selecting the right materials, residential builders can offer clients peace of mind, knowing their investment is secure and will provide many years of comfortable living. Moreover, high-quality products often come with warranties, further emphasizing the builder’s confidence in their ability to deliver superior work.
– Importance of hiring reputable subcontractors and their impact on project outcomes
When it comes to residential building projects, especially complex tasks like whole house remodels or home remodeling, the role of reputable subcontractors cannot be overstated. These specialized professionals are the backbone of any successful residential builder’s operation, ensuring that specific aspects of a project meet stringent quality and safety standards. Subcontractors bring expertise in various fields, such as plumbing, electrical work, and carpentry, which are crucial for a well-executed home remodel or floor replacements.
Hiring skilled subcontractors guarantees that every detail is handled with precision and adheres to local building codes and regulations. Their experience enables them to navigate the intricacies of different construction stages seamlessly, ensuring projects stay on track and within budget. Moreover, reputable subcontractors often have established relationships with suppliers, facilitating timely material acquisitions, which is vital for maintaining project timelines in competitive markets.
